Hi Ann,

 

These are the Form Fill Fields where users of the forms are supposed to enter 
information.

 

Essentially the Word file is protected in the sense that changes cannot be made 
to the text, except that the user can tab between these fields to enter 
information.

 

I have to say that in one sense, at least the creator has learned how to create 
a form.

 

I do not believe however that DBT should be importing in this way though, so I 
will request the matter be added to the problem database.
